Senior Research Engineer Personal Care & Beauty
Job Summary
Overview:
Dysons Personal Care and Beauty Research Team in Singapore works on projects that bring together expertise from a range of disciplines. Members of the team have backgrounds in biology electronics optics and material science. We look to understand biological systems and manipulate them through chemical electrical and mechanical intervention to develop technologies that can ultimately improve a persons well-being. The team is looking to add a Research Engineer with experience in biological probes biosensing and materials this role you will be expected to work across teams to help build new multi-disciplinary technical capabilities as well as develop technologies that can be translated to downstream development partners within the organisation.
Accountabilities and Responsibilities:
Collaborate with other scientists and engineers to define the requirements of new or existing research projects
Provide technical perspective as a subject matter expert giving inputs to cross-functional teams to deliver novel biosensing and materials characterisation technologies.
Critically review literature and patents for recent advances new materials calibration methodologies and application domain standards
Develop and validate advanced analytical/testing protocols
Integrate knowledge of material properties and chemical interactions with biological findings when characterising surfaces fluids or environments
Interpret results identify issues and iteratively improve experimental methods
Coordinate small projects or workstreams promoting clarity and team cohesion while owning project deliverables for your projects.
Present research plans and outcomes to the leadership team.
Bring a translational view of research that supports development of product concepts.
Skills and Experience:
Advanced degree or equivalent industry experience in Materials Science Bioengineering or a closely related discipline with a strong experimental focus.
Experience developing technology in an industry or commercial context.
Familiarity with general materials characterisation techniques: elemental and chemical analysis structural/microstructure analysis analysis of electrical and optical properties analysis of mechanical and thermal properties.
Knowledge of electrochemistry and biosensing; experience working in a biological wet lab (familiarity with designing and executing biological assays) would be an advantage.
Experience with experimental instrumentation and comfortable with custom (often partially self-built) experimental setups and performing calibration validation and performance benchmarking.
Quantitative & Analytical Thinking: Translate biological phenomena into engineering constraints and design parameters.
Experimental Design: Hypothesis-driven experimental planning and skills in troubleshooting noisy variable biological data.
Computational data analysis image analysis and basic programming skills
Good communication skills: experience in presenting complex ideas clearly through figure design data storytelling scientific writing and oral presentations
An understanding of technology readiness levels (TRLs) and translation pathways
Comfortable operating at the interface of biology and engineering with 1-3 years of working experience in complex R&D organisations
